For about two weeks that at 3 in the morning glycemia rose to 200 at night.

With the continuous monitor the ascent is seen without apparent reason.

Alarm clock at 3 and correction of 2 units of insulin Humalog glycemia to 198

Alarm clock at 5 and another rapid hair correction brand 195

Alarm clock at 7:30 I get up for breakfast and capillary indicates 164.

From what I see the fast is not doing the desired effect.

I have tried to increase the Lantus from 34 to 36 and I have not seen favorable results either.

@Afterego I have the same effect as you, I get around 3:00 but go down into dive at about 6:00 in the morning.There are days that I get up in hypoglycemia.And that I lie like yesterday in 170

I put a Levemir at 22:00 and at 12:00 because it does not last 24 hours.

I have tried everything.If I get the slow one, I may get up well (and with hypos like today) but the rest of the day they give me down between meals once the quick effect ends.Today I was 71 when I woke up at 7, I have gone to 220 with breakfast and 12:00 was at 61 again.So uploading the slow does not solve the subject.

Endo tells me to make me capillaries at 3:00 to see that it is not a sensor failure, but on weekends I am awake on those hours and I see that it goes up because if.This Saturday went to bed at 2:00 with 106 having dinner hours ago, stable arrow and I saw that at 3:00 I was already in 250.

I do not understand why the Levemir makes the beak over 4-5 hours, which would be fair my 2-3 in the morning so I would have to get off instead of climbing.They took me Lantus because they gave me down at dawn.

@ruthbia, the division of the Levemir do you do it in two exactly the same quantities?I mean, you could try to lower the lighting of the night.Check if you continue with the climb D the three of the morning but then you do not get up with hiccups and if at good levels.If so, then try to upload a little dinner a bit, the same way the peak of the three is avoided or softened.In the morning the same, check whether to lower the lighting of the night, stops the drop in noon, and if so, gradually upload the fast breakfast to avoid the peak after.The slow-fast balance is difficult, sometimes it is to remove from one and get from another in alchemist plan ...

Difficult to adjust that with basal in Boli, I think that with any of those that exist, of course not with Lantus, Levemir or Tresiba, with Toujeo I do not believe it either ... the climbs in such specific sections, in my opinion, they can only be fought effectivelyWith pump increasing basal in that concrete section ... the same resistance goes the same as wine, there are a thousand hormonal factors that complicate the equation ...
